黑狐家游戏

1.启用并设置bind9服务,服务器二级域名绑定怎么解除

欧气 1 0

本文目录导读:

  1. 编辑主配置文件(/etc/named.conf)
  2. 创建子域名记录文件

《服务器二级域名全解析:从底层原理到高阶实战的深度指南》

(全文约920字)

1.启用并设置bind9服务,服务器二级域名绑定怎么解除

图片来源于网络,如有侵权联系删除

二级域名绑定的核心逻辑 在互联网架构中,二级域名(Sub-Domain)作为域名系统的"分支节点",承担着流量分流、业务隔离和品牌扩展的重要功能,其技术本质是DNS记录配置与服务器端解析的协同机制,通过将不同层级域名映射到指定IP或服务器实例,构建出多维度网络拓扑结构。

配置前的系统准备

域名注册与解析权限

  • 需提前完成主域名的DNS管理权限开通(如Cloudflare、阿里云等)
  • 验证服务器IP的DNS记录类型(A/AAAA/CNAME)
  • 域名总控平台需支持TXT/SPF/DKIM等安全记录配置

服务器环境要求

  • Linux系统需安装bind9或dnsmasq服务(Windows推荐使用PowerShell DNS模块)
  • PHP-FPM/NGINX等应用服务器需配置多端口监听
  • 确保SSH免密登录与防火墙规则(iptables/ufw)已就绪

四步式绑定流程详解

DNS记录配置(以阿里云为例)

  • 访问域名控制台,在"解析"模块创建CNAME记录
  • 子域名:example.com/sub1 → 阿里云解析IP(如112.112.112.112)
  • TTL值建议:300秒(5分钟)至604800秒(7天)动态调整
  1. 服务器端配置(CentOS 7.9)
    systemctl start bind9

编辑主配置文件(/etc/named.conf)

zone "example.com" { type master; file "/etc/named/example.com.zone"; };

创建子域名记录文件

echo "sub1 IN CNAME example.com." > /etc/named/example.com.zone


3. 测试与验证
- 使用nslookup命令查询:
  nslookup sub1.example.com → 返回阿里云服务器ip
- 验证DNS缓存:`dig +short sub1.example.com`
4. 网络应用配置(PHP示例)
```php
// 在次级域名下的配置文件中设置
define('DB_HOST', 'sub1.example.com');
// 需配合负载均衡策略(如Nginx的split_clients模块)

进阶实战场景

跨地域部署方案

  • 使用AWS Route 53设置地理路由策略
  • 配置Anycast DNS实现流量自动切换
  • 示例:sub1.example.com → 北京节点,sub2.example.com → 新加坡节点

安全加固措施

  • 启用DNSSEC验证(Linux需配置zone文件签名)
  • 部署DNS防火墙(如Cloudflare WAF)
  • 实施子域名速率限制(Nginx的limit_req模块)

性能优化技巧

  • 启用DNS缓存(Redis集成方案)
  • 配置DNS轮询(/etc/named/forwarders.conf)
  • 使用CDN加速(Subdomain CDN配置示例)

典型故障排查手册

1.启用并设置bind9服务,服务器二级域名绑定怎么解除

图片来源于网络,如有侵权联系删除

连接超时问题

  • 检查DNS记录类型是否匹配(CNAME与A记录冲突)
  • 验证服务器端口转发设置(如Nginx的server_name匹配)
  • 示例:80 → 主域名,443 → 子域名需单独配置

加密证书异常

  • 验证子域名在证书中的存在(Let's Encrypt的DNS验证)
  • 检查证书有效期(Subdomain证书通常30天到期)
  • 使用OCSP响应缓存(Nginx的ssl_trusted_certificate配置)

负载均衡失效

  • 验证VIP地址与子域名映射关系
  • 检查健康检查脚本配置(如Zabbix监控模板)
  • 示例:Nginx的upstream块与least_conn算法设置

行业应用深度解析

混合云架构中的实践

  • Azure的Public IP与私有DNS整合方案
  • AWS VPC Flow Logs与子域名流量分析
  • 成功案例:某金融平台通过sub1β.example.com实现沙箱环境

微服务架构映射

  • Kubernetes服务发现与子域名绑定(Ingress资源)
  • Docker Compose多容器子域名映射
  • 性能对比:传统绑定 vs. 域名路由(Domain Routing)

智能运维系统构建

  • 自动化DNS轮换脚本(Python+Ansible)
  • 基于Prometheus的DNS健康监测
  • 某电商平台的子域名熔断机制(阈值:500ms延迟触发)

未来技术演进

DNS over HTTPS(DoH)的部署挑战

  • 浏览器兼容性矩阵(Chrome/Firefox/Edge)
  • 防火墙策略调整(UDP 443端口开放)
  • 性能影响测试数据(平均增加15-30ms延迟)

分片DNS技术探索

  • 多级域名架构设计(主域→二级→三级)
  • 路由优化算法(Bloom Filter应用)
  • 某CDN服务商的实测效果(P99延迟降低40%)

区块链存证实践

  • DNS记录上链存证流程
  • 智能合约自动续约机制
  • 法律效力认定现状(中国《电子签名法》解读)

本指南通过理论解析、实操步骤、故障案例和行业实践四个维度,构建了完整的二级域名管理知识体系,建议运维人员每季度进行DNS审计,重点关注TTL值合理性、记录类型匹配度和安全策略有效性,随着Web3.0技术的发展,域名系统正在向分布式架构演进,掌握二级域名管理的核心技术,将为未来多链互操作、去中心化应用部署奠定坚实基础。

标签: #服务器二级域名绑定

黑狐家游戏
  • 评论列表

留言评论